"Pick a Perk" isn't a standard Magic keyword or ability—it doesn't appear in the official comprehensive rules or on any printed cards. It may be a custom mechanic from a homebrew set, a casual house rule, or a name confused with another term.
If you encountered this on a card or in a playgroup, ask for the specific text, since the actual rules are defined by what's printed, not the label. Mechanics that "pick" from options usually work like modal abilities (similar to "choose one") or menu-style effects such as those on Adventure cards or planeswalker loyalty abilities, where you select a benefit when the ability resolves.
For accurate Commander rulings, check the card's Oracle text via Gatherer or Scryfall. If it's a custom card, confirm how your table interprets it before the game to avoid disputes mid-play.
